Chamberlain vs. Rafferty: A Clash for the British and Commonwealth Super-Lightweight Titles
Mark Chamberlain and Jack Rafferty prepare for an explosive showdown in Altrincham, battling for the British and Commonwealth super-lightweight titles.





Mark Chamberlain has declared that fans should "expect a war" when he steps into the ring against Jack Rafferty this Saturday. The 26-year-old from Portsmouth is determined to reclaim his spot in the boxing elite after a challenging setback in his career. The fight, set to take place at the Altrincham Ice Dome, will see Chamberlain and the unbeaten Rafferty compete for the British and Commonwealth super-lightweight titles.
The Fighters
- Mark Chamberlain: Known as 'The Thunder,' Chamberlain is a heavy-handed fighter with a record that includes impressive stoppage wins in Saudi Arabia. Despite his first professional loss to Josh Padley last year, Chamberlain is focused on redemption and believes he will bring the titles back home.
- Jack Rafferty: Unbeaten and confident, Rafferty has labeled this bout his toughest challenge yet. With a string of stoppage wins to his name, Rafferty is ready to defend his unbeaten record in front of a hometown crowd.

Chamberlain's Road to Redemption
After his loss to Padley, Chamberlain took a short break before returning to the ring in April with a decisive victory over Miguel Angel Scaringi. He now sees the fight against Rafferty as an opportunity to prove himself once again.
Quotes from the Fighters
- Chamberlain: "We're both explosive fighters so expect a war. There's respect between us, but on the night, that all goes out the window. I truly believe I will be bringing the titles back home."
- Rafferty: "This is my toughest challenge yet, but I’m ready to prove why I’m unbeaten. Chamberlain is a great fighter, but I’m here to win."
The Venue
The Altrincham Ice Dome will be buzzing with energy as local fighters, including featherweight Zak Miller, add to the fiery atmosphere. Chamberlain remains unfazed by the prospect of a hostile crowd, stating, "I get punched in the head for a living, so it doesn't bother me."
What’s Next?
A win for Chamberlain could set up a highly anticipated rematch with Josh Padley, while Rafferty aims to continue his unbeaten streak and solidify his place in the super-lightweight division.
